Como eu configuro o repasse de GPU Xen para minha GPU AMD Radeon?

7

Eu tenho uma configuração do Ubuntu Server 12.10 com o Xen 4.2.0 instalado (compilado a partir da fonte) e uma GPU AMD Radeon 7750. Minha instalação do Xen parece estar funcionando e posso criar máquinas virtuais, por exemplo.

Eu configurei uma máquina virtual e ela parece estar funcionando bem quando conectada a ela com o VNC. No entanto, depois de alterar a configuração para ativar a passagem da GPU, nada está aparecendo no meu monitor e o VNC exibe apenas "serial0" e não permite que eu faça nada.

Para ativar o repasse da GPU, acrescentei o seguinte ao meu arquivo de configuração:

gfx_passthru=1
pci=['01:00.0']

Como posso passar minha GPU para minha máquina virtual corretamente?

    
por Dead-i 28.12.2012 / 13:45

2 respostas

1

Eu obtive sucesso com um 7750 usando passagem secundária e um convidado do Win7. Para fazer isso, defina gfx_passthru = 0, inicie seu domínio e abra um console VNC para o domínio. Instale os drivers do Catalyst. Reinicie. Você ainda verá o BIOS e o processo de inicialização do sistema operacional via VNC neste ponto, mas quando o sistema operacional carregar os drivers do Catalyst, você deverá ver a tela de login em seu monitor.

Ainda não tive sorte com o repasse primário e nem testei um convidado Linux com qualquer tipo de repasse. Se eu encontrar algo em qualquer um desses, eu vou fornecer uma atualização adicional.

    
por 17.01.2013 / 01:42
0

Esta lista pode estar desatualizada - mas não mostra o 7750 como "funcionando".

Além disso, eu tentaria realmente passar para o DomU - escondendo-o do Dom0. Mas para isso você provavelmente precisa de uma segunda carta para o Dom0 (ou viver com um console serial).

    
por 29.12.2012 / 23:09

Tags